Pinpointing Burgos: A Geographical Overview

Alright, so where is Burgos located? Burgos is a municipality in the province of Ilocos Norte, Philippines. Think of it as being tucked away in the northern part of Luzon, the largest island in the country. To be exact, it’s on the northwestern coast, facing the vast South China Sea. First on the list is the Cape Bojeador Lighthouse, a majestic structure that stands tall on a cliff overlooking the South China Sea. This iconic lighthouse isn't just a pretty sight; it's a piece of history. Constructed during the Spanish colonial period, it has guided countless ships through the treacherous waters of the area. Climbing to the top offers breathtaking panoramic views of the coastline, and it’s a perfect spot for those Instagram-worthy photos. Fun fact: it's one of the highest lighthouses in the Philippines, adding to its grand appeal. Next up, we have Kapurpurawan Rock Formation. This natural wonder is a must-see! It is a breathtaking display of white, sculpted rocks that have been shaped by the wind and waves over centuries. Getting to Burgos: Travel Tips and Transportation

So, you’re hyped about where Burgos is located and ready to go? Awesome! Let’s talk about getting there. Traveling to Burgos is part of the adventure. The main gateway to Ilocos Norte is Laoag International Airport. From there, you can hire a car, take a bus, or even try a jeepney to reach Burgos. The bus ride is a popular option, offering scenic views of the countryside. If you're coming from Manila, expect a long but rewarding trip. When it comes to dining, prepare your taste buds for a culinary adventure! The local cuisine features fresh seafood and regional specialties. Make sure to try the bagnet, a crispy, deep-fried pork dish that's a local favorite. Other must-try dishes include pinakbet (a vegetable stew) and longganisa (sausage).
